Comprehending the Naturalization Test Structure


Before investing in online resources, it is vital for candidates to comprehend what they are getting ready for. The standard naturalization test typically consists of two primary components: the English test and the Civics test.

The English Component

The English portion evaluates a candidate's ability to communicate in the language. It is broken down into three subsections:

  1. Reading: The candidate should read one out of three sentences properly to demonstrate standard literacy.
  2. Composing: The applicant must compose one out of three sentences properly.
  3. Speaking: An officer examines the applicant's capability to address concerns about their N-400 application and background during the interview.

The Civics Component

The civics portion is often what triggers one of the most stress and anxiety for candidates. In the U.S., for circumstances, there are 100 possible civics questions. During the interview, an officer asks up to 10 questions, and the applicant should address at least 6 correctly to pass.

Can I actually take my last naturalization test online from home?

Presently, the majority of nations, including the United States, need the naturalization test and interview to be conducted face to face at a main federal government workplace (such as a USCIS field workplace). While you can purchase preparation tests and research study products online, the official test can not be “purchased” or taken from another location.

Is the civics test the exact same for everyone?

In the U.S., the 100-question pool is standard. Nevertheless, applicants who are 65 years or older and have been permanent homeowners for at least 20 years are eligible for a streamlined variation of the test (the 65/20 exception), which involves studying just 20 particular concerns.
